Images on the Web

I am trying to move a custome web app to an R8 server. I got asked to login to display a form that showed up with no problems on 6.5.6. I was using image resources on the form. When I removed the image resources and created the graphics using create-picture, the problem was fixed. I’m confused as to what the difference is between an image resource and an inserted picture and why I would be asked to authenticate for an image resource. Has anyone else seen this? Thanks for your help.

Subject: I had the same issue when I upgraded my server from D7 to D8

Be sure that the check box Available to Public Access users is selected.